L&I opens two new inspections into kraft pulp and paper mills in addition to the agency’s ongoing investigations at Nippon Dynawave. Special enforcement efforts are planned to ensure required precautions are in place for large chemical tanks.

More than 40 complaints, a judgment in superior court, and an ongoing investigation into fraud totaling more than $1 million led the Washington Department of Labor & Industries (L&I) to suspend a Sumner contractor’s registration.
